Discover Millersville, PA

Overview

Millersville, PA, a friendly borough in Lancaster County, blends small-town charm with easy access to Lancaster City.
Known for tree-lined streets and walkable neighborhoods, the community offers a relaxed pace with modern conveniences.
Visitors and residents appreciate its central location near Amish Country, the Susquehanna River, and major routes like Route 30.

Education and Economy

At the heart of the borough, Millersville University anchors the local economy and fuels a vibrant arts, athletics, and research scene.
Local employers, healthcare providers, and small businesses create steady job opportunities while supporting a diverse student and family population.

Lifestyle and Recreation

Outdoor lovers enjoy Crossgates Golf Course and nearby Lancaster County Central Park, offering trails, fairways, and picnic areas.
Downtown dining ranges from cozy cafes to locally sourced restaurants, and seasonal events create a welcoming calendar of things to do.
Cultural attractions in Lancaster, plus farm-to-table markets and historic covered bridges, round out the region?s unique appeal.

Housing and Transportation

Housing in Millersville, PA includes historic homes, student-friendly rentals, and newer developments, keeping real estate options accessible for first-time buyers and downsizers.
Convenient commutes via Route 741, regional bus service to Lancaster, and short drives to York and Harrisburg make it easy to live, study, and work here.
